Transaction a66e92863cfcda05853f4dfdee3114a482047c2d61a032faff8d9b3061cf55e8
1 Input
1 Output
-
a66e92863cfcda05853f4dfdee3114a482047c2d61a032faff8d9b3061cf55e8:0
- value
- 19721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74fa34e20cca205c057c8444202bb17fa253644a OP_EQUAL
- address
- 3CMY3TGHFXM9qYTMip73wtmu2pe5GRJ9k4